Position Summary
Assistant Professor (Tenure-Track)
OR
Instructor (Regular Non-Tenure Track)
Aviation
Department of Engineering & Technology

Southeast Missouri State University is seeking qualified applicants for a full-time faculty position to develop and support an aviation program in the Department of Engineering & Technology.

Primary Responsibilities


  • Support and develop the Pilot Program
  • Teach undergraduate courses in aviation and potentially other areas as assigned and qualified
  • Maintain a working relationship with our flight training partner
  • Establish a productive research program to support undergraduate degree programs as an Assistant Professor
  • Develop relationships with the aviation industry and community
  • Advise students and provide service to the Department/College/University


Required Qualifications

  • For Assistant Professor (Tenure-Track): MS or MBA (preference for a doctorate) in Aviation, Aviation Education, or closely-related field. Degree must be from a regionally accredited or internationally accredited/government certified university.
OR
  • For Instructor (Regular Non-Tenure Track): MS or MBA earned in any Field. ABD will also be considered. Degree must be from a regionally accredited or internationally accredited/government certified university.
  • Current FAA flight instructor certifications.
  • Demonstrated ability to teach high-quality courses in aviation.
  • Demonstrated experience in the aviation industry.
  • Evidence of effective communication skills (including oral, written, and interpersonal).
  • For Assistant Professor (Tenure-Track): Demonstrated ability to conduct and publish research and other scholarly activities
OR
  • For Instructor (Regular Non-Tenure Track): Demonstrated ability to stay up-to-date in the aviation field, including in instructional techniques.
  • Demonstrated ability to advise and mentor students and promote the department.
  • Demonstrated commitment to collegiality when interacting with others within the University community.
  • Demonstrated commitment to a diverse work environment, including working with multi-cultural populations and an understanding of, and sensitivity to, issues affecting women and minorities.
